Office of the Public Guardian publishes new guidance for professionals The Office of the Public Guardian (OPG) has recently updated its website to include a portal to a new collection of information for professionals. The guidance includes frequently asked questions and useful summaries of orders made by the Court of Protection since 1 October 2007. These highlight some of the common queries and areas of difficulty. The OPG has also published a number of guidance articles including commentary by Denzil Lush, Senior Judge of the Court of Protection, on Lasting Powers of Attorney.

Guidance on the Mental Capacity Act 2005 Deprivation of Liberty Safeguards (MCA DOLS) is available Guidanceon the Mental Capacity Act 2005 Deprivation of Liberty Safeguards (MCA DOLS) for Primary Care Trusts (PCTs), local authorities, hospitals and care homes is available in pdf format from today. The guidance will support health and social care providers and help them understand and fulfill their statutory obligations under the MCA DOLS legislation. The guidance will also be available as a printed publication and will be dispatched by direct mail (part of a series of mailings to providers) to support them with implementation. Guidance for IMCAs, family, friends and unpaid carers will be available soon. Martin John, Chief Executive and Public Guardian has written a letter to all deputies and key stakeholders informing them of the developments at the Office of the Public Guardian (OPG) over the coming months. The letter (which is attached below) covers the following points: - Move of OPG business functions progressively out of London.
- Office closure on Tuesday 10 March 2009 due to a staff conference.
- Distribution of Customer Satisfaction Survey questionnaires.
- New Contact Centre opening hours.
